    What is Dr. Amrita Kaur's specialty?

    Dr. Kaur is a Infectious Disease Specialist near Modesto, CA.

    An internist who deals with infectious diseases of all types and in all organ systems. Conditions requiring selective use of antibiotics call for this special skill. This physician often diagnoses and treats AIDS patients and patients with fevers which have not been explained. Infectious disease specialists may also have expertise in preventive medicine and travel medicine.

    Is this Dr. Amrita Kaur aff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Kaur is affiliated with Memorial Medical Center - Modesto, Ca, Sutter Medical Center, Sacramento which are a Castle Connolly Top Hospitals.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
